When is the best time for a budget trip to Ballybrack?
Weather is probably a major factor when you plan your trip to Ballybrack, but bear in mind that cheaper options are usually available when the weather isn't as good.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Ballybrack is 899 mm.

How can I get to Ballybrack and get around on a budget?
Looking at these ways to get around Ballybrack is a smart way to keep your trip affordable. The nearest airport is Dublin Airport (DUB), 13.3 mi (21.4 km) away. Ballybrack might not have many public transport choices so a car rental could be a reasonable alternative to explore the area.
